Differences Between ADUs and Garage Conversions


We often get asked about the differences between ADUs and garage conversions. Both serve as additional living spaces, but they have distinct characteristics and requirements.


An ADU (accessory dwelling unit) is a separate, standalone living space. It can be attached or detached from the main house and typically has its own entrance, kitchen, bathroom, and living area. ADUs are treated like small, independent homes.


Garage conversions involve transforming an existing garage into living space. This means adapting the structure to include necessary living features but without changing the footprint. The original use as a garage often limits the design.


Key differences include:


  • Structure: ADUs may be new builds or detached, while garage conversions repurpose existing structures.
  • Permits: ADUs typically require more comprehensive permits due to building new living quarters. Garage conversions often involve fewer but specific code upgrades.
  • Utilities: ADUs need full utility connections and setups separate from the main house. Garage conversions usually extend current utilities.
  • Space: ADUs can offer more flexible layouts and sizes. Garage conversions depend on the garage's dimensions and original design.

Zoning Laws and Local Regulations


Bellflower's zoning laws regulate where ADUs and garage conversions are allowed. Typically, residential zones permit ADUs, but size and placement depend on lot dimensions and zoning district. In this 6.1 square mile city, understanding these regulations is essential.


We must verify if setbacks, lot coverage, and height limits are met. Some zones require the ADU to remain secondary to the main dwelling. Parking requirements may apply unless waivers are granted for certain conditions, which is important in this city where over 23,000 households share limited street parking.


Permitting and Approval Process


Securing permits involves submitting detailed plans to the Bellflower Building Department. We need to provide architectural drawings, site plans, and compliance with utility connections.


The process includes review for zoning compliance, safety, and environmental impact. Timeframes can vary but typically take several weeks. Often, both ADU and garage conversion permits are required.

Building Codes for Safe Conversions


Bellflower requires adherence to California Building Codes specifically adapted for accessory dwelling units and converted spaces. Structural integrity, electrical systems, plumbing, and fire safety are all regulated, which is especially important in a region serviced by the Los Angeles County Fire Department.


We must ensure that all materials and methods meet code. Inspections occur at multiple construction stages. For garage conversions, upgrades to insulation, ventilation, and egress windows are commonly necessary to withstand Bellflower's Mediterranean climate with warm, dry summers and mild winters.

Cost Estimators and Budget Planning


We start with a clear picture of construction costs. ADU construction in Bellflower often ranges from $150,000 to $300,000 depending on size and finishes. Garage conversions can be lower, commonly between $50,000 and $120,000.

ADU Financing Options


There are several financing routes to consider. Home equity lines of credit (HELOC) are popular, allowing borrowing against home value with relatively low interest rates.


Explore construction loans tailored for ADUs or personal loans if smaller sums are needed. California-specific programs sometimes offer grants or low-interest loans for accessory dwelling units, which can reduce upfront costs.
